New Hero Lectro C5i problem with Bluetooth connectivity

I have been proud owner of Hero Lectro C5i for more than 2 years and 2 months. Apart from rear tube issues there is no other issues at all with this electronic bike and riding experience has been tremendous to say the least. Recently I have found some peculiar problematic issues with Bluetooth connectivity, which works, weired in many times while driving at the stiff road cliffs and where there are many people at the ground and you have to carefully drive it in order to move within many people in the streets.

With Hero Lectro C5i I find better Bluetooth connectivity and smart bicycle concepts, there has not been any such difficulties for the last one, and half year but now after that time I find it some difficulties in managing and maintaining Bluetooth compatibility with Hero Lectro C5i. Now the light does not turn up here am talking about front light when I turn on the switch at the meter of bicycle, as I have to connect it with Hero Lectro C5i App with mobile phone and through Bluetooth and then turn the light on with the app after connecting bicycle with android app in my case. It is not switching on automatically when by manually switching on the lamp switch at the left side of handle.

So every time while returning to home from office I have to connect my Samsung phone with Hero Lectro C5i app and then by adding this I have to turn on light from the app instead of manually doing and even in the situation of no Bluetooth still I have to go for all of these steps again and again and that is so time consuming and boring in this case. So, I will have to take the android phone all the time even if it is not required but in order to turning on the lights my phone with Hero Lectro C5i android app and Bluetooth on and then compatibility with it is a must to turn on the light.

After some days I have found that even moving to pedal assist mode which have three alternatives such as light, medium and high and to do this only with herolectro  app it is possible but manually through handle meter it is not possible at all and this means that entire process will only go through with app and manual use of it is not at all possible in my case and this means only the meter is used to start the engine but after that no other functionalities can be done with it.

So only the manual meter is used to switch on the meter located at the left side handle and then the key on it to activate it and after that there is no other manual functions can be done with it and in order to work other related functions such as to tune on light , medium and fast pedal assists mode and then to stop pedal assist mode and run it pure with battery mode and then to turn on the front light and then to other related functions. So far I have not been finding any such easier way to get rid of these problems but ultimately I found that I have to work with Bluetooth connectivity as this makes the entire process difficult as well as I have to do it while feeling tired from office and entire process to be done repeatedly.

Now one or more problem is surfacing after connecting Hero Lectro with its android app through Bluetooth. Now the bicycle stops after some time and the ignition button which is situated at the right side near accelerator needs to be pressed on from time to time while driving the electrical bike and this becomes very  tiresome while driving electric bike during the course of crowded places as for some time entire traffic comes to the standstill. Now I am thinking about I should have bought the electric bicycle sans app support and Bluetooth connectivity so that such weired Bluetooth and its app support.
